The Pittsburgh Pirates dropped their opening day game to the Philadelphia Phillies 1-0 in a pitching duel that saw Roy Halladay gave up just two hits through eight innings of work. The Bucs won't get a break in the pitching matchup on Saturday, as the Phillies will trot out Cliff Lee while the Pirates will start Jeff Karstens.
The Bucs got a nice showing from Erik Bedard on opening day, but they just couldn't get much offense going against the Phillies pitching. Karstens will try to hold down a Phillies lineup that is lacking some power without Ryan Howard and Chase Utley, but the Pirates will need to plate some runs of their own, which they failed to do in the first game of the series.
